I recently located a gage cluster for my '92 Metro that has the factory tach. I installed the cluster last evening and everything appeared to work fine...until I drove the car. Within a few miles, the check engine lamp came on. It is code 24 - vehicle speed sensor. The car has a manual trans so the sensor is attached to the back of the speedometer. The new unit came from a manual trans car. I have another speedo head with a good sensor, but cannot figure out how to remove the needle, so I can remove the odometer and sensor.

Has anyone ever taken apart a speedometer that can give me some advice?
